An Exploratory Study Of Estimation Of 24-Hour Urinary Sodium And Potassium Excretion Using Spot Urine Among Cardiovascular And Cerebrovascular Diseases In Rural Liaoning

Objective:To establish an equation to estimate 24-hour urinary sodium(24-h UNa)and potassium(24-h UK)values by spot urine concentrations in patients with cardiovascular and cerebrovascular diseases in rural Liaoning and assess the accuracy of the equations,and assess the applicability and accuracy of published equations.Methods:This study was a sub-study of the Salt Substitute and Stroke Study(SSa SS).The subjects were from 120 villages in 2 counties of rural communities in Liaoning Province.Each year,6 villages were randomly selected by county stratification,and 20 subjects were randomly selected from each village to collect the casual spot urine samples and 24-h urine samples.There were five process index surveys in the whole study.Due to the influence of gender on urinary sodium and potassium metabolism,the model was constructed according to different genders.Sex-specific equation was developed using multiple linear regression analysis.And adjusted R-Square to evaluate the fitting performance,Bootstrap self-sampling was used for internal verification.Intraclass correlation coefficient(ICC)and Bland-Altman analysis were used for the assessment of consistency of the equation between the estimated and measured 24-h UNa and 24-h UK excretion values.Meanwhile differences at the individual level were evaluated by deviation and misclassification analysis in 24-h UNa excretion.Results:A total of 466 participants were included in the study.The median age of the participants was 64.00(9.25)years,82.62%a history of hypertension,and 87.77%had a history of stroke.The median 24-h UNa and 24-h UK excretions at the population level were 3678.85(2567.20)mg/d and 2042.51(1412.60)mg/d,respectively.The median estimates from the developed equation of 24-h UNa and 24-h UK excretion were3858.42(2676.23)mg/d and 1992.95(1440.85)mg/d,respectively.The correlation coefficients of the New equation of 24-h UNa versus 24-h UK were 0.784 and 0.646.In the published formulas,except Kawasaki formula,24-h UNa excretions was underestimated.There was a low to moderate correlation between the estimated values and the measured values,with ICC coefficients less than 0.4,indicating poor reliability.Published formulas all underestimated 24-h UK excretion,and Spearman rank-correlation analysis showed a moderate correlation(r_s>0.5).Bland-Altman analysis showed that most of the points were scattered within the 95%CI.At the individual level of 24-h UNa excretion,the proportions of relative deviations within±10%were 16.95%(Kawasaki),18.03%(Tanaka),14.59%(INTERSALT1),14.59%(INTERSALT1),and 29.40%(New),respectively.The misclassification rate of the published formulas is more than 60%,and the new equations was 43.56%.Conclusions:The new equations exhibited better performance in the study.The methods had the potential to predict individual level 24-h UNa excretion.
